NADRA Jobs 2025 – Latest Advertisement for Deputy Director, Assistant Director & Developer Posts
The National Database and Registration Authority (NADRA) has officially announced new vacancies for highly skilled IT professionals in its latest recruitment advertisement. These NADRA Jobs 2025 are open to qualified candidates in the fields of Computer Science, Software Engineering, Cybersecurity, Database Management, and Research & Development.
Applications are invited from Pakistani nationals for multiple posts at the Headquarters Islamabad, offering excellent career growth, competitive salaries, and a chance to work in Pakistan’s leading digital identity and security organization.
NADRA Deputy Director (Application Security) Jobs 2025
Position Details
- Post: Deputy Director (Application Security)
- Age Limit: 44 Years (Maximum)
- Education:
- Bachelor’s (4 Years) in Computer Science / Software Engineering
- HEC-attested degree required
- Experience Required:
- Minimum 7 years of professional experience
- 5 years specifically in Governance, Risk Management, Cybersecurity & Compliance
Key Skills & Responsibilities
- Implementation of security frameworks such as ISO27001, NIST, CIS Controls
- Analyzing software vulnerabilities and evaluating security threats
- Monitoring access controls and ensuring secure system operations
- Performing risk assessments, audits, and compliance reporting
- Strong grip on information security concepts, encryption, malware prevention, and digital forensics
- Developing policies, SOPs, and security strategies
- Effective communication and leadership skills
NADRA Assistant Director .NET Developer (Device Integration) Jobs 2025
Position Details
- Post: Assistant Director (.NET Developer – Device Integration)
- Age Limit: 37 Years (Max)
- Education: Bachelor’s (4 Years) in CS/Software Engineering
- Experience Required: Minimum 2 years
Responsibilities & Expertise
- Expertise in ASP.NET, C#, JavaScript, CSS, HTML
- Hands-on experience with device integration (biometric scanners, cameras, etc.)
- Database knowledge: MSSQL, PostgreSQL, Oracle
- Development of enterprise-level apps, microservices, and RESTful APIs
- Debugging, performance tuning & secure coding practices
- Delivery of documented and optimized code
NADRA Assistant Director .NET Developer Jobs 2025
Position Details
- Post: Assistant Director (.NET Developer)
- Age Limit: 37 Years
- Experience Required: At least 2 years
Key Responsibilities
- Development of modular and user-friendly applications
- Front-end experience with JavaScript, Angular, HTML, CSS
- Back-end expertise with .NET Framework and C#
- SQL database management
- API development, microservices architecture & integration
- Collaboration with cross-functional teams for software improvements
NADRA Deputy Assistant Director (Research & Development) Jobs 2025
Position Details
- Post: Deputy Assistant Director (R&D)
- Age Limit: 30 Years
- Education: Bachelor’s in CS / Software Engineering
- Experience: Minimum 1 year in Biometrics, AI, R&D, Machine Learning, or related areas
Skills & Responsibilities
- Designing biometric algorithms including face, iris, fingerprint matching
- Using deep learning, classification & pattern recognition techniques
- Working on advanced AI models using Python, TensorFlow, OpenCV, PyTorch
- Data analysis with NumPy, Pandas, Scikit-learn
- Building prototypes, evaluating system performance, and optimizing AI models
- Turning research concepts into working product features
How to Apply for NADRA Jobs 2025
Interested candidates must apply online through:
👉 NADRA Career Portal: careers.nadra.gov.pk
Important Application Guidelines
- Only shortlisted candidates will be called for interview.
- No TA/DA will be given.
- Government employees must apply through proper channel.
- Candidates must present original documents during the interview.
- Application submission deadline is 15 days from the advertisement date.
- Dual national applicants are not eligible.
- Women, minorities, and differently-abled persons are strongly encouraged to apply.
Frequently Asked Questions (FAQs) – NADRA Jobs 2025
Q1: What is the last date to apply for NADRA Jobs 2025?
You must apply within 15 days of the advertisement publication.
Q2: Are NADRA jobs permanent?
Most positions begin on a contract basis, with the possibility of extension based on performance.
Q3: What is the required qualification for NADRA IT jobs?
A 4-year Bachelor’s degree in Computer Science / Software Engineering from an HEC-recognized university is mandatory.
Q4: Is experience mandatory for NADRA vacancies?
Yes, NADRA requires 2 to 7 years of relevant experience depending on the post.
Q5: What is the age limit for NADRA careers?
Age limits range from 30 to 44 years, depending on the position.
Q6: How will candidates be informed about interviews?
Only shortlisted candidates will be contacted through email or phone.
Q7: Can women apply for NADRA technical jobs?
Yes, NADRA strongly encourages female applicants to apply.






